Bacteria testing record
from E. coli testing · 104 samples, 7 seasons

Based on E. coli testing, North Twin Lake West Beach rarely exceeded the EPA safe-swimming threshold (235 MPN/100mL) — on 4.8% of 104 samples across 7 seasons.

This is a historical summary of past testing, not a current condition — bacteria levels change quickly, especially after rain. Always check Iowa’s current beach and health-department advisories before swimming.

EPA Impairment Status

North Twin Lake West Beach is officially listed as impaired under Clean Water Act §303(d) in the 2024 EPA reporting cycle (IR category 4A).

Causes of impairment

Algal growthTurbidity

A Total Maximum Daily Load (TMDL) plan has been approved.

Source: EPA ATTAINS assessment unit IA 04-RAC-1167 · Official waterbody report · Matched by proximity (0.88 km)
